After getting recommendations for several other Italian restaurants in the area, we tried Ca' Bianca. Our choice has been made. We called ahead (highly recommended) and got a table within an hour. The ambiance was delightful, the music at the perfect level, and the food was superb. He started out with the carpaccio and an avocado salad for me. Both were perfect. The avocado salad was a delightful way to start off the meal. According to my boyfriend, the carpaccio (which he has never had before) was a taste sensation. Next, we had the potato, mushroom, and leek soup (a special of the day). Both of us were amazed by the sophisticated taste of this usually simple soup.
During the entire meal, our waitress was perfectly attentive (making sure she took care of our every need). My boyfriend simply could nod at her and she would bustle over to see what we needed.
Our entree's were a slightly mixed bag. I had the Fettucini Bolognese and it was piping hot, perfectly spiced, and cooked almost perfectly. The pasta (clearly made in-house) was a little over-done for my tastes.
My BF had the Gnoccitti alla Norma and was a little less than impressed. The taste was a little too much on the bland side for him. However, we both agreed that the perfectly cooked appetizers probably raised our expectations a little too high.
Our cocktails, which we ordered at the beginning of the meal were very good and arrived promptly.
All-in-all, I would recommend this restaurant... especially for those on a romantic date (or when they want to impress someone).
